WebHyperlinks can point to files, email, websites, images or video when activated. They are convenient additions in Microsoft Word documents because they can direct readers to … WebThe fastest way to create a basic hyperlink in a Microsoft 365 document is to press ENTER or the SPACEBAR after you type the address of an existing webpage, such as http://www.contoso.com. Microsoft 365 automatically converts the address into a link.
